We had a great summer where God worked in amazing ways! We had 766 campers attend Stoney that all heard the good news of Jesus. And we had an amazing staff team that led by example and presented the good news to our campers. We are so thankful for the ways God provided this summer and how He will continue to provide for our needs.
We want to thank every one of you that prayed, volunteered or supported us financially this last year! You are all a blessing to us and we are so thankful when we get to spend time with you. Camp can seem like fun place for kids and youth and it is. But it is so much more when you see the impact it has on our staff and the campers that attend. We were blessed to see six of our staff baptized this summer! God works in the lives of so many that come to Stoney and we love hearing those stories!

New Project for Spring 2026
Tracy is currently working hard to rebuild both our swing dock and our short dock down at the beach. We knew that they were both on their last legs last summer. We plan to have them ready to go for the start the new season. The ministry of Stoney is unique as we work together to bring the Gospel of Jesus to young teens and children. We pair that with a great week long camping program with highly trained summer missionaries. Our mission is to present the Gospel of Jesus clearly through chapel speakers, cabin devotions led by their cabin leaders, memorization of Scripture, and singing worship songs of praise.
